    John Abraham's Satyamev Jayate 2 To Begin Shoot In August, Actor Has Been Giving Inputs On The Script During Lockdown

    John Abraham and Milan Milap Zaveri are all set to begin shooting for their second collaboration Stayamev Jayate 2. The pair returns with the sequel of their hit patriotic drama from 2018 but the film’s schedule, however, like all others has been derailed due to the ongoing coronavirus scare.

    Milap the director of the film has used this time to finish his script of the film and his been in constant contact with John Abraham for his inputs according to a Mid-Day report. The filmmaker will be taking the project on the floor in August following all government directives with another action-packed story. He has even met John once during the lockdown to discuss the film.

    The makers were waiting on John to wrap up his other film Mumbai Saga and once that is out of the way, Satyamev Jayate will be next in line. The film was earlier ready to go on floors in April but it couldn’t happen due to the lockdown.

    Milap in the interim says he been taking inputs from John and bouncing off punch lines to him even at 2 am at night and the actor has been a willing participant in the process. The filmmaker has been taking John's suggestions and using them wherever he feels necessary. 

    Stayamev Jayate 2 was slated to release on Gandhi Jayanti this year, 2 October 2020 but it now seems that’s unlikely to happen.
